A state induced by the intake of excessive amounts of alcohol (relative to your own weight/size/tolerance), often characterised by slurred speech, lowering of inhibitions, clumsy movements and staggering... later stages of intoxication may include vomiting or passing out (and in some cases: singing, claiming you are a champion arm-wrestler and not noticing new carpet burns ;-)

Can result in you waking up to find several bruises that you have no idea how they got there.
